    § 42-51-1. Establishment of commission.
    There is established within the executive department a permanent commission to be known as the “governor’s commission on disabilities,” hereinafter referred to as “the commission.”
    History of Section.P.L. 1970, ch. 159, § 1; P.L. 1985, ch. 62, § 2; P.L. 1997, ch. 150, § 16.
